~ ~ ~ PURPOSE OF OUR ORGANIZATION ~ ~ ~

To provide information and support to the parents or guardians of U.S. Naval Academy appointees, Midshipmen, USNA Preparatory School and Foundation students, and graduates.

Assist in enhancing the image of the U.S. Navy and U.S. Naval Academy in the North Texas area.

In cooperation with local recruiters and alumni, to assist in promoting interest in and assist with recruiting for the U.S. Naval Academy amongst young men and women in North Texas.

To provide fellowship among the parents of young men and women affiliated with the U.S. Naval Academy programs.

To provide a Welcome Aboard function for new appointees each year, participate in an all-Academy Holiday Ball and other social events as indicated.





~ ~ ~ MEMBERSHIP ~ ~ ~


The U.S. Naval Academy Parents' Club of North Texas has four levels of membership:


Regular Membership

Open to any parent or guardian of a current U.S. Naval Academy appointee, Midshipman, student attending the USNA Preparatory School, or foundation program attendee, who now resides in the North Texas area (including the Dallas-Fort Worth Metroplex and its suburbs), or who resided there at the time of appointment.


Associate Membership

Open to any present or former North Texas parent or guardian of a U.S. Naval Academy graduate, who now reside in the North Texas area (including the Dallas-Fort Worth Metroplex and its suburbs), or resided there while the graduate attended the academy.


Affiliated Membership

Open to any other interested parties, who wish to receive the club newsletter or receive other benefits from the club, or have other interests in the club (e.g., Alumni Association officers, Blue and Gold officers, etc.)


Honorary Membership

Honorary membership shall be offered to USNA Parent Program Coordinator, Area Coordinator(s), and others, as deemed by the Board.




~ ~ ~ MEMBERSHIP BENEFITS ~ ~ ~


Shoremate Program - Shoremates are parents who are designed to help Plebe parent families during their first year. Your shoremate will be available to provide support, assist with questions or offer a shoulder to lean upon during this challenging period for parents.

Poop Deck - The official publication of the North Texas club. The newsletter is distributed to all members listed and is published 6 times per year.

Membership Roster - A membership roster is provided to all members at no cost on an annual basis.

Army-Navy Game Party - This party is held every year on game day. Attended by members of the West Point Parents' Club of Dallas, the Naval Academy Parents' Club, and the local alumni associations, it always provides an exciting day.

Dark Ages Party - This event is focused around preparing "C.A.R.E. packages" for our Midshipmen during the "Dark Ages" in January of each year.

Special Programs - Each meeting we strive to have a speaker or program of interest to Navy parents.
